Special Health Resources outlines opioid withdrawal recovery program to Longview council

Special Health Resources representatives presented the STRO program (supporting treatment and recovery from opioid withdrawal) to the council, saying the federally qualified health center provides same-day care, testing, counseling, case management, recovery coaches and a licensed chemical dependency counselor for long-term recovery support.

Special Health Resources representatives briefed the Longview City Council on March 27 about STRO, a program the organization describes as "supporting treatment and recovery from opioid withdrawal," which offers testing, counseling, case management, recovery coaches and clinical services.
